Output 80335eeea978906304a980b214c51acc8e266873b9d14d93cbbc54322fda9009:2

value
144709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bda0e3e86d584e7349662c210ee0c21790d51b9b OP_EQUALVERIFY OP_CHECKSIG
address
1JHfT7EqVNHMYahZpf6YT1Bui8hR6X8c3M
transaction
80335eeea978906304a980b214c51acc8e266873b9d14d93cbbc54322fda9009
spent
true